50 changes: 50 additions & 0 deletions lldb/test/API/commands/command/backticks/TestBackticksInAlias.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-29,4 +29,54 @@ def test_backticks_in_alias(self):
interp.HandleCommand("_test-argv-parray-cmd", result)
self.assertFalse(result.Succeeded(), "CommandAlias::Desugar currently fails if a alias substitutes %N arguments in another alias")

def test_backticks_in_parsed_cmd_argument(self):
""" break list is a parsed command, use a variable for the breakpoint number
and make sure that and the direct use of the ID get the same result. """
self.build()
target, process, thread, bkpt = lldbutil.run_to_source_breakpoint(self, "break here", lldb.SBFileSpec("main.c"))
# Make a second breakpoint so that if the backtick part -> nothing we'll print too much:
# It doesn't need to resolve to anything.
dummy_bkpt = target.BreakpointCreateByName("dont_really_care_if_this_exists")

bkpt_id = bkpt.GetID()
self.runCmd(f"expr int $number = {bkpt_id}")
direct_result = lldb.SBCommandReturnObject()
backtick_result = lldb.SBCommandReturnObject()
interp = self.dbg.GetCommandInterpreter()
interp.HandleCommand(f"break list {bkpt_id}", direct_result)
self.assertTrue(direct_result.Succeeded(), "Break list with id works")
interp.HandleCommand("break list `$number`", backtick_result)
self.assertTrue(direct_result.Succeeded(), "Break list with backtick works")
self.assertEqual(direct_result.GetOutput(), backtick_result.GetOutput(), "Output is the same")

def test_backticks_in_parsed_cmd_option(self):
# The script interpreter is a raw command, so try that one:
self.build()
target, process, thread, bkpt = lldbutil.run_to_source_breakpoint(self, "break here", lldb.SBFileSpec("main.c"))

self.runCmd(f"expr int $number = 2")
direct_result = lldb.SBCommandReturnObject()
backtick_result = lldb.SBCommandReturnObject()
interp = self.dbg.GetCommandInterpreter()
interp.HandleCommand(f"memory read --count 2 argv", direct_result)
self.assertTrue(direct_result.Succeeded(), "memory read with direct count works")
interp.HandleCommand("memory read --count `$number` argv", backtick_result)
self.assertTrue(direct_result.Succeeded(), "memory read with backtick works")
self.assertEqual(direct_result.GetOutput(), backtick_result.GetOutput(), "Output is the same")
